Overall KBL gets a fundamental rating of 6 out of 10. We evaluated KBL against 24 industry peers in the Commercial Services & Supplies industry. KBL scores excellent on profitability, but there are some minor concerns on its financial health. KBL is not valued too expensively and it also shows a decent growth rate.

1.2 Ratios

KBL has a Return On Assets of 4.27%. This is amongst the best in the industry. KBL outperforms 83.33% of its industry peers.
Looking at the Return On Equity, with a value of 9.88%, KBL is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 75.00% of the companies in the same industry.
KBL's Return On Invested Capital of 7.23% is amongst the best of the industry. KBL outperforms 83.33% of its industry peers.
The Average Return On Invested Capital over the past 3 years for KBL is below the industry average of 7.91%.
The 3 year average ROIC (5.86%) for KBL is below the current ROIC(7.23%), indicating increased profibility in the last year.

1.3 Margins

With a decent Profit Margin value of 5.01%, KBL is doing good in the industry, outperforming 70.83% of the companies in the same industry.
In the last couple of years the Profit Margin of KBL has grown nicely.
With a decent Operating Margin value of 9.49%, KBL is doing good in the industry, outperforming 79.17% of the companies in the same industry.
KBL's Operating Margin has improved in the last couple of years.
The Gross Margin of KBL (79.14%) is better than 95.83% of its industry peers.
In the last couple of years the Gross Margin of KBL has remained more or less at the same level.

2.2 Solvency

KBL has an Altman-Z score of 2.08. This is not the best score and indicates that KBL is in the grey zone with still only limited risk for bankruptcy at the moment.
Looking at the Altman-Z score, with a value of 2.08, KBL is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 62.50% of the companies in the same industry.
KBL has a debt to FCF ratio of 5.84. This is a neutral value as KBL would need 5.84 years to pay back of all of its debts.
KBL has a Debt to FCF ratio of 5.84. This is comparable to the rest of the industry: KBL outperforms 58.33% of its industry peers.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 0.88 indicates that KBL is somewhat dependend on debt financing.
KBL has a Debt to Equity ratio (0.88) which is in line with its industry peers.
